    As an Electrical Engineer I love innovation, "hacks", & thinking outside the box in general. But you my friend are doing some very, very dangerous things in this video. So no offence but I'm gonna point them out, & hopefully some of your viewers are gonna be more careful than you if they want to try your "50(?) inventions" themselves. _(Where are the other 45 btw? 😛)_ - You are cutting wood with a saw for metal at 00:05, which doesn't even have a proper handle. - You are handling carbon fine powder without gloves throughout the video (& I think it's safe to assume no mask/glasses either). - You are bypassing the burnt LED at 10:10, thus increasing the current that flows through the rest of the LEDs in the chain. Best case scenario: they get burnt soon too, worst case scenario: you start a fire. - You are cutting towards your wrist at 19:12. 😰 - You are handling highly corrosive HCl (hydrochloric acid) at 13:38 without gloves, & no precaution in case of spillage. - You are casually working right next to foaming HCl while breathing its toxic Cl (chlorine) fumes. - You are using a red hot soldering iron right next to the flammable H (hydrogen) released from HCl. So, I suggest you be more careful with your videos. You are not putting only yourself in danger, but also many of the *1.4 Million* people that have watched & may try to replicate the things you do in this video. Remember kids, science is more fun if can you do it *without* mutilating yourself.

    Well done. I'll try to build such a welding tool myself. :) But probably I'll just buy the flux... I figured out your DIY flux is zinc chloride (ZnCl₂). It is formed chemically when the zinc pieces (Zn) are decomposed by the hydrochloric acid (HCl) in that toilet cleaner. Formula: Zn + 2 HCl => ZnCl₂ +H₂. Dissolving the zinc pieces in a solution of hydrochloric acid and ammonia (in equal parts) is supposed to produce a very good flux (soldering water). *CAUTION: These acids are extremely corrosive and dangerous for people and the environment. Always wear protective clothing and keep away from children!* .

    The DIY flux is zinc chloride (ZnCl₂). It is formed chemically when the zinc pieces (Zn) are decomposed by the hydrochloric acid (HCl) in this toilet cleaner. Formula: Zn + 2 HCl => ZnCl₂ +H₂. Dissolving the zinc pieces in a solution of hydrochloric acid and ammonia (in equal parts) produces a very good flux (soldering water). *CAUTION: These acids are extremely corrosive and dangerous for people and the environment. Always wear protective clothing and keep away from children!*
